AI Contract Overview
The contract requires the execution of a freight shipment to FPO AP 96629 in support of the USS CARL VINSON under FOB destination terms, ensuring that all freight is delivered and accepted at the final military destination. The shipment must adhere to a strict five-day arrival date objective, aligning with U.S. Department of Defense timelines for military logistics, and must fully comply with all DoD military shipping regulations, including documentation, handling, labeling, and security protocols. This subcontract is scoped under NAICS code 484220, which pertains to truck transportation, indicating the primary mode of transport will likely involve ground logistics coordinated to reach a military postal facility. The performance location is designated as FPO with ZIP 96629, confirming delivery to a U.S. Navy vessel operating in the Pacific region, and all activities must meet the DoD standards for secure and timely delivery to deployed forces. The solicitation was posted on July 15, 2026, with responses due by July 27, 2026, and is managed by the Maritime Supply Chain ESOC Buys unit under the Department of Defense.
